Description

The only Apple-certified book on Mac OS X v10.6, this revised best-seller will take you deep inside the latest big-cat operating system—covering everything from installation to automation, customizing the operating system, supporting applications, setting up peripherals, and more. Whether you're a support technician or simply an ardent Mac user, you'll quickly learn and master the new features in Mac OS X 10.6, including native support for Microsoft Exchange Server 2007. Following the learning objectives of the Apple Certified Support Professional exam, this self-paced book is a perfect guide for Apple’s training and a first-rate primer for computer support personnel who need to troubleshoot and optimize Mac OS X as part of their jobs. Chapter review sections and quizzes summarize and reinforce acquired knowledge.

The Apple Training Series serves as both a self-paced learning tool and the official curriculum for the Mac OS X and Mac OS X Server certification programs.

Summary: "Excellent Snow Leopard reference - Best I've looked at"

I've been using OSX since Jaguar. I'm decent at it. I've been through 4 or 5 of the Snow Leopard books. All the books that are good. Bible, Missing Manual etc.

This one is by far the best for those familiar but not expert with OSX.

No useless jokes. Concise and to the point with step by step instructions and just enough background information on the technical reasons for why you need to do things. Good diagrams. Good index. Good enough I'm not falling asleep when I read it. I'm actually looking forward to reading the whole dang thing.

Even if you are not taking the test this is the book to get. I'm reading a library copy now but I might just spring for it.

Summary: "Very well written and very well edited"

Mac OS X Support Essentials v10.6 is an extraordinarily well written book. It thoroughly covers the subject matter that it claims to cover. (When you read a book with this title you expect to learn exactly what this book delivers.) The pace is even and the progression is natural. The writing is clear and free of extraneous fluff--very skillfully done. No lame attempts at humor or other failed artifices that distract the reader. There is a lot of material, but the reader never feels like he is being buffeted by a whirlwind of facts and "how to" steps. But the most surprising thing about this book is the very high quality of the editing. I must be mistaken, but having read all 663 pages I can't remember a single typo. No (or extremely few) misspellings or mismatched cases, numbers, etc. Only a few places where there is any repetition, and those places are clearly intentional (for example, repeating a short note that was encountered in a previous chapter when discussing a topic from a different angle). The high quality of all major aspects of this book is rare in the computer industry and very refreshing.
